CAM Architetti is a professional team led by Carlo Alberto Maggiore that gathers different expertises in the fields of urban, architectural and interior design. We offer an innovative and international approach to the search of spatial solutions for contemporary life at different scales, in the footsteps of the masters of Milanese modern architecture.
Our extensive professional skills in different bodies of work including residential, retail, offices, educational and civic architecture as well as masterplans, is based on a large wealth of experience acquired in more than thirty years of activity through the accomplishment of prestigious assignments for both public and private clients.
Professional practice is fueled by a steady research and training activity carried on in workshops and design competitions. It is also supported by a strong attitude to approach the project from the beginning in an integrated and interdisciplinary way relying on a wide network of specialized consultants.
The constant search for quality is supported by analysis, planning and verification procedures, time and cost control, and is always based on a close dialogue with clients, contractors and users.

Carlo Alberto Maggiore is registered architect since 1989. He graduated at Politecnico di Milano, where he obtained his PhD in Architecture and Urban Design. He is professor in charge at Politecnico di Milano since 1999 and has been lecturer in other European schools of architecture and design, such as ETSAM Madrid, ETSAB Barcelona, CUT in Cracow, HA Dessau, ISAD Milan, USG Genoa.
After an intensive collaboration with Ignazio Gardella until 1995 and a partnership with Fabio Nonis (Nonis Maggiore Associati), in 2007 he established CAM Architetti as a professional practice for multi-scale architectural design and urban strategies.
He has been invited and awarded in several international competitions: 1st prize for the renovation of the main square in Gazzada (Varese), for the modal interchange of Cremona railway station and for the new City Hall in San Zeno Naviglio (Brescia); 2nd prize for the Power Company AEM headquarter in Cremona and for the urban regeneration of Pian Scairolo in Lugano, Switzerland; a special award for the redevelopment of the riversides in Bressanone, Südtirol.
His works has been displayed in national and international exhibitions and published by architectural reviews, like Abitare, d’Architettura, Materia, ARK, Cer Magazine International.
On behalf of the Architect Association he has been appointed as a member of boards to award public competitions and several international design workshops.
He is frequently invited to give lectures at international conferences. His books and essays has been published in Italy, France, Spain and Poland.
Currently he is co-director of the book series “Paesaggio con Architetture” for Jaca Book.
